This is a really good book.

So different from anything that I've read from this author.  

I especially liked the way the story was told in two parts and from the perspective of two different women.  I don't want to give anything away, so I won't go into a lot of detail. 

This is the right book at the right time.  

Janice Johnson's son has been murdered and as we've heard all too many times before, the shooter is using the "Stand Your Ground" defense.  I have to admit until the murder of Trayvon Martin, I had never even heard of this defense.

But it's not just Janice Johnson (who, by the way, is a stronger woman than me for sure) that you get to know, you also come to know Meredith Spencer, the wife of the accused killer.

This was very cleverly written and held my attention to the very end.
